Designing Your Standardized Intake System

To create this central hub, you need a system for capturing information consistently. A standardized project intake form is your best friend here. It ensures you get all the critical details you need upfront, preventing that endless back-and-forth with the client later on.

Your intake form should be more than just a contact sheet. It’s a comprehensive mission brief that captures every variable. For a drone business, this means collecting specific, technical data that will directly impact planning and resource allocation.

Here are the absolute essentials your intake form must include:

  • Client & Site Information: This covers the client’s name, contact details, the physical address of the operation, and any specific site access instructions.
  • Mission Objectives: What does the client actually want? Is it a 2D orthomosaic map, a 3D model, a thermal inspection of a roof, or just raw video footage? Get specific.
  • Required Deliverables: Define the final output. This could be high-resolution JPEGs, a detailed PDF report, raw data files, or processed point clouds.
  • Airspace & Location Data: Capture precise GPS coordinates or a KML file. Note any known airspace restrictions, nearby airports, or potential ground hazards.
  • Proposed Timeline & Deadlines: Get the client’s ideal start date and the absolute final delivery deadline.

This structured approach forces clarity from the very beginning. It kills the guesswork and ensures that both you and your client are perfectly aligned on the project scope before a single drone takes flight. This is the core principle behind building an effective centralized drone operations hub.

Visualizing Your Workflow with Kanban Boards

For many drone operators, the most straightforward and effective tool for seeing everything at once is a Kanban board. If you've never used one, think of it as a digital whiteboard with columns representing the stages of a project. Its power is in its simplicity. You get an immediate, at-a-glance snapshot of what's on your plate.

A typical Kanban setup for a drone business might look something like this:

  • New Leads: Every new inquiry before it's been scoped out.
  • Scoping & Quoting: Projects you're actively defining requirements for and putting proposals together.
  • Pre-Flight Planning: The job is a go. You're now doing risk assessments, checking airspace, and assigning pilots.
  • In Field: Boots on the ground (or rotors in the air). Missions currently being flown.
  • Data Processing: The post-flight grind—stitching orthomosaics, building 3D models, or editing video.
  • Client Review: Deliverables are out the door and you're waiting for the thumbs-up.
  • Completed: Job's done, invoice is sent. Time for a cuppa.

As you drag project "cards" from left to right, you can instantly spot where the logjams are. Is your "Data Processing" column starting to look crowded? That’s your cue. You might need to beef up your processing power or build more post-flight time into your schedule.

Scheduling Complex Missions with Gantt Charts

Kanban boards are brilliant for visualizing your workflow, but they're not so great when you're dealing with complex jobs that have tangled tasks and hard deadlines. That’s where Gantt charts shine. A Gantt chart gives you a timeline-based view, showing you precisely what needs to happen and when.

Picture this: you've landed a multi-day construction monitoring contract. You need to fly on Monday, Wednesday, and Friday. A Gantt chart lets you block out those specific days for a particular pilot and drone. So, when a high-value real estate shoot pops up for Tuesday, a quick look at the chart tells you if you've got the bandwidth without causing a scheduling nightmare. Build Your Central Resource Pool

The first move is to create a central inventory of all your resources. Think of it as your master command center, giving you a complete picture of your operational capabilities at a glance. This isn’t just a simple spreadsheet with names and drone models; it should be a dynamic database tracking qualifications, equipment specs, and availability.

Your resource pool needs to capture the critical details for both your team and your tech.

  • For Pilots: Track their certifications (like A2 CofC or GVC), specialized skills (thermal imaging, LiDAR operation), and total flight hours.
  • For Drones & Equipment: Log each drone’s capabilities (thermal, multispectral), payload capacity, and maintenance schedule. Don't forget to include essential gear like batteries, sensors, and ground control stations.

Having this centralized view is absolutely foundational. When a new agricultural survey pops up that requires a GVC-certified pilot and a multispectral sensor, you can instantly see who and what is available instead of scrambling to figure it out.

Match the Right Assets to the Mission

With a clear inventory of your resources, allocation becomes less of a headache and more of a strategic matching game. This is where you can remove the guesswork and standardize your deployment process for good.

Here's a look at how to structure this with a simple matrix.

Drone Fleet and Pilot Allocation Matrix

This matrix is a straightforward way to align project requirements with the specific drones and pilot qualifications in your arsenal. It helps ensure you’re always deploying the most effective and compliant combination for every job.

Project Type Required Drone Capability Required Pilot Certification Example Drone Model
Roof Inspection High-Resolution RGB & Thermal A2 CofC (minimum) DJI Mavic 3 Thermal
Construction Survey RTK/PPK for accuracy GVC Recommended DJI Matrice 300 RTK
Real Estate Video 4K/60fps Video, Obstacle Avoidance A2 CofC DJI Air 3
Agricultural Mapping Multispectral Sensor GVC for complex sites DJI Phantom 4 Multispectral

This kind of matrix isn't just a document you create once and forget about. It becomes a living part of your daily project management, directly impacting the safety, efficiency, and quality of your final deliverables.

Establish Clear Communication Protocols

Even with the perfect drone and pilot assigned, a project can still go off the rails if communication breaks down. When your team is spread out across multiple sites, a centralized communication hub isn't a nice-to-have, it's a non-negotiable. It’s the only way to kill the "who was supposed to do what?" confusion and keep everyone on the same page.

This is where dedicated project management tools become a total game-changer. In fact, nearly 80% of organizations report better internal communication after adopting PM software. It's a direct fix for the most common points of failure: poor visibility and weak stakeholder alignment.

To make it work, you need to define roles and responsibilities with absolute clarity.

  1. Define Key Roles: For every single mission, designate a Project Lead who handles client communication and a Pilot in Command (PIC) who owns on-site operations and safety.
  2. Create Project-Specific Channels: Use a platform like Dronedesk to set up dedicated workspaces for each project. All mission files, risk assessments, and flight logs live in one place, easily accessible to the entire assigned team.
  3. Set Up Automated Alerts: Configure automatic notifications for key milestones. Think alerts for when a pre-flight checklist is done, flight logs are uploaded, or a project status changes. This keeps the whole team in the loop without blowing up their inboxes.

A structured communication system like this ensures information flows seamlessly from the office to the field and back again. Standardizing Your Safety Protocols

Consistency is your best friend when it comes to managing risk across multiple projects. You can't have different pilots following different safety rules—it's a recipe for disaster. This is why standardized pre-flight checklists and risk assessment method statements (RAMS) for every single mission are non-negotiable.

These aren't just tedious paperwork. They are structured workflows that force your team to systematically spot and deal with potential hazards before a drone even gets off the ground.

A solid pre-flight process must always cover:

  • Airspace Check: Looking for temporary flight restrictions (TFRs), nearby airports, and any controlled airspace.
  • Weather Assessment: Checking wind speed, rain, and visibility against your operational limits.
  • Equipment Health: Confirming battery levels, propeller condition, and sensor calibration.
  • Site Hazard Scan: Identifying ground-level risks like power lines, public access areas, and other obstacles.

Your Live Mission Dashboard

Once your safety processes are dialed in, the next big challenge is keeping tabs on all your active projects. What you need is a central dashboard that gives you a real-time status update on every mission. This is how you move from reactive chaos to proactive control.

This is where you'll track the key performance indicators (KPIs) that scream "all good" or "Houston, we have a problem." Your dashboard should be set up to monitor the metrics that matter for drone ops, including:

  • Total Flight Hours Logged: Tracking against planned hours helps you monitor pilot workload and equipment use.
  • Data Processing Times: Keep an eye out for bottlenecks in your post-flight workflow that could hold up final delivery.
  • Budget vs. Actuals: Are you staying profitable? Compare actual costs against your quote.
  • Compliance Status: A quick check to confirm all permits and risk assessments are completed and filed.

What Do You Do When an Urgent, High-Priority Project Pops Up?

It’s the classic scenario. Your week is perfectly mapped out, and then a major client calls with a lucrative, last-minute job that they need now. The key isn't to panic; it's to have a process.

First thing's first: assess the new project's actual requirements. Does it demand a specific pilot or a piece of gear that’s already booked for another job? Pull up your Gantt chart to get a clear visual of your schedule. You need to see where you have genuine flexibility versus non-negotiable deadlines.

This is all about making a data-driven decision, not just a gut call. You might need to:

  • Reassign a less critical task: Can another pilot on the team handle a simpler inspection that was on the books?
  • Negotiate a new deadline: Get on the phone with the client from a lower-priority project. You’d be surprised how often a small delay is perfectly acceptable, especially if you’re upfront about the situation.
  • Call in a contractor: If you have a network of trusted freelance pilots, this is exactly the moment to bring them in.

A visual overview of your entire project pipeline is a non-negotiable here. It lets you see the immediate ripple effects of slotting in a new job, allowing you to make strategic trade-offs instead of just guessing and hoping for the best.

How Can I Actually Track Profitability Across All My Jobs?

Tracking profitability is about so much more than just sending the final invoice. To really understand if a project was a financial win, you have to stack your initial quote against every single cost you incurred along the way. Meticulous record-keeping is your superpower here.

For every single project, you should be tracking:

  • Pilot and Crew Hours: This includes everything—planning, travel time, on-site operations, and post-flight data processing.
  • Equipment Usage: Make a note of which drones and sensors were used and for how long.
  • Travel and Site Expenses: Don’t forget to account for mileage, any accommodation, and site-specific fees.
  • Software and Processing Costs: This includes any platform subscriptions or per-project processing charges you might have.

How Can a Solo Operator Possibly Manage Multiple Projects?

For the solo operator, the challenge is dialed up to eleven. You're the planner, pilot, data processor, and salesperson, all rolled into one. The secret isn't working harder; it's working smarter through ruthless efficiency and automation. You simply don't have the luxury of time for manual, repetitive tasks.

Your number one priority has to be a centralized management system. A tool like Dronedesk basically becomes your virtual operations manager. It can automate everything from your client intake and quoting right through to your pre-flight checklists and flight logging. This frees up your brainpower to focus on what matters: flying missions and delivering amazing results for your clients.

Solo operators should also lean into these habits:

  • Time-Block Aggressively: Carve out specific blocks in your day for different functions. For example, mornings are for flying on-site, afternoons are for processing data, and the end of the day is for client comms and planning tomorrow.
  • Template Everything: Create standardized templates for your quotes, risk assessments, and client reports. The consistency will save you an incredible amount of time in the long run.
  • Be Brutally Realistic: Don’t overcommit yourself. It’s far better to deliver an exceptional result on three projects than to do a mediocre job on five.

By building a system for your workflow, even a one-person drone business can punch well above its weight, successfully managing multiple projects and competing with much larger teams.
